SVG vs GIF: What You’re Converting
|
SVG
|
GIF
|
|
|---|---|---|
| File Extension | .svg | .gif |
| Full Name | Scalable Vector Graphics | Graphics Interchange Format |
| Description | SVG is a digital image format used in compatible applications and devices. | GIF is a digital image format used in compatible applications and devices. |
| Associated Programs | Web browsers, vector editors, design applications | Web browsers, messaging apps, image editors |
| Initial Release | 1999 | 1987 |
| Developer | World Wide Web Consortium | CompuServe |
| Common Use Cases | Logos, icons, diagrams, scalable web graphics and interface assets | Simple animation, reactions, lightweight web graphics |
| MIME Type | image/svg+xml | image/gif |
